since you are seeing varying levels of events logged, we need to determine if each of the event is sent to the server for processing. this can be checked by enabling the verbose mode.
adb shell setprop log.tag.FA VERBOSE
adb shell setprop log.tag.FA-SVC VERBOSE
adb logcat -v time -s FA FA-SVC
This will help you to verify if the event is logged or not immediately instead of waiting for 24-48 hours for the UI to show that.
If the events are not logged in the verbose mode, then you might want to rephrase your code to send 100 sequential events, if that is required. Another thought is like lots of same events from same user, are so quick and so they are packaged together for processing resulting in various count. ALways do verbose mode to ensure your events are created and sent as you wanted to analyze further.

IcCube - How to retrieve full error messages for failed Google Analytics Api Calls

When you hit the "Refresh Datatable" Button for a misconfigured datatable inside the Google Analytics Plugin the command fails with the message:
Failed to load columns for table 'My Table' due to following error: 'Google Analytics Error'
This is not very descriptive.
So, how to get the fully qualified error-message which comes from the Google Analytics API?
Is there a way inside the icCube to log the error message which comes from the Google-API?
I tried to set all log-levels to DEBUG, but it did not help.
Alternatively, does Google log these errors, so that I can view them anywhere at the developer console?
It's an error on the current icCube version, will be fixed in 6.0 RC2.
Issue 254
When you refresh the Datatable, the API-Call analytics.data.ga.get is triggered.
So you can simulate this call inside the Google APIs Explorer.
Here you just need to put in the metrics and dimensions, like you did in the IcCube IDE.
How to get the profile Id is explained here.
After hitting the Execute-Button you can now see the full error-message.
A common error is to ask for more dimensions or metrics than allowed (max. 10 metric, 7 dimensions).
